To: Heads of Department
From: Finance Office, Tarnwell Systems

The Q2 forecast shows net operating inflows of roughly 1.4m, slightly below prior projection due to slower receivables in the Hollowbrook accounts. Payroll and lease obligations remain fully covered through the quarter. Department heads should hold discretionary spending to approved levels until the mid-quarter review. Capital requests will be batched and assessed in week six. Context on upcoming commitments is provided in the confidential note below.

board note of kadug-tawig: Only 5 of the 100 pilot accounts renewed Oliath, so a churn review is set for April 15.

Finance Review — Kestrelbay Franchise Agreement. Royalty terms reviewed: 6.5% on gross, quarterly remittance. Velmora Holdings assumes fit-out costs; payback modelled at 31 months. Territory exclusivity covers the Ardenport region only. No material risks flagged beyond currency exposure on imported fixtures. Recommend approval at next committee sitting. Strategic context follows below.

management briefing: Only 33 of the 205 pilot accounts renewed Kasath, so a churn review is set for October 17. Weniusek Logistics is in early talks to buy Holethax Freight for about $345.6 million.

Leadership Review Briefing — Headcount Plan

Quick summary for the finance crew before Thursday's review: Ostrell Manufacturing plans a net increase of eleven roles next year, mostly in the Greyfen plant and the analytics pod. Backfills in retail ops are frozen until Q2. Payroll impact is modelled at just under 4% growth, which fits the envelope we agreed in autumn. One more thing worth knowing sits in the confidential note below.

board note of hawef-yajog: The finance team signed off on a budget of $379.0 million for Project Eliox.